What these times mean
Solar times in Sirhind shift throughout the year. Each stage of the day brings distinct light that photographers, outdoor planners, and everyday users rely on.
- Dawn
- The first usable twilight before sunrise, when the horizon brightens and color gradually returns to the sky.
- Sunrise
- The moment the upper edge of the sun appears above the horizon, starting direct daylight.
- Golden Hour
- The low-angle window just after sunrise and just before sunset, producing warm, soft light favored by photographers.
- Sunset
- The moment the upper edge of the sun drops below the horizon, ending direct sunlight for the day.
- Dusk
- The fading twilight after sunset, ending with astronomical dusk when the sky becomes fully dark.
Monthly daylight in Sirhind
Sunrise, sunset, and total daylight in Sirhind on the 15th of each month for 2026. Times reflect the city's local timezone.
| Month | Sunrise | Sunset | Daylight |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 7:22 AM | 5:45 PM | 10h 23m |
| February | 7:05 AM | 6:12 PM | 11h 07m |
| March | 6:34 AM | 6:32 PM | 11h 58m |
| April | 5:57 AM | 6:52 PM | 12h 55m |
| May | 5:30 AM | 7:11 PM | 13h 42m |
| June | 5:21 AM | 7:28 PM | 14h 07m |
| July | 5:32 AM | 7:28 PM | 13h 57m |
| August | 5:50 AM | 7:06 PM | 13h 16m |
| September | 6:08 AM | 6:30 PM | 12h 22m |
| October | 6:26 AM | 5:53 PM | 11h 27m |
| November | 6:50 AM | 5:27 PM | 10h 37m |
| December | 7:14 AM | 5:24 PM | 10h 11m |
